Assume the resistance values are R1 = 2,200 Ohm, R2 = 1,200 Ohm, R3 = 4,300 Ohm, and R4 = 5,900 Ohm, and the battery emfs are Epsilon1 = 1.5 V and E2 = 3.0 V. Use Kirchhoff s rules to analyze the circuit in the figure below.

(a) Let I1 be the branch current though R1, I2 be the branch current through R2, and I3 be the branch current through R3. Write Kirchhoff?s loop rule relation for a loop that travels through battery 1, resistor 1, and resistor 3. (Use a clockwise current loop when entering your answer. Use any variable or symbol stated above as necessary.)

ε1 - I1R1 - I3R3 = 0

(b) Write Kirchhoffs loop rule relation for a loop that travels through battery 2, resistor 2, and resistor 3. (Use a clockwise current loop when entering your answer. Use any variable or symbol stated above as necessary.)

2 + I3R3 - I2R2 = 0

(c) Apply Kirchhoffs junction rule to the junction at A to get a relation between the three branch currents. (Use any variable or symbol stated above as necessary.)

I1 = I2+I3
